Thailand road carnage: Motorcyclists in lucky escape, but others not so fortunate

 

7pm.jpg

Thai caption: Two bikes cheat death

 

Dash cam footage from a pick-up waiting at a red light at the Sa Khwan intersection in Sa Kaeo province showed a truck plow through the red light on the opposite side of the road. 

 

The truck - carrying waste from a sugar factory - collided with another truck moving on the green light before smashing into several other vehicles. 

 

Two motorcyclists crossing the intersection avoided death by fractions while another rider waiting at the lights managed to jump off before his vehicle was crushed.

 

The sugar factory truck driver who caused the carnage fled the scene.
